The Department of Radiation Oncology at Penn State College of Medicine is seeking a highly motivated and detail-oriented Clinical Research Coordinator (CRC) to support a diverse portfolio of oncology research studies, including basic science, therapeutic, observational, and translational research. This position plays a critical role in advancing patient care and scientific discovery through the effective coordination and oversight of clinical research activities.
Bachelor’s Degree and 3+ years of relevant experience; or an equivalent combination of education and experience accepted. Required Certifications: None.
This position requires the following clearances in addition to applicable background checks: PA State Police Criminal Background Check, PA Child Abuse History Clearance Form, and Federal (FBI) Fingerprint Criminal Background Check.
Applicants must be authorized to work in the U.S. Pennsylvania State University does not sponsor visas.
The salary range for this position, including all possible grades, is $56,200.00 - $81,500.00. Penn State provides a competitive benefits package for full‑time employees designed to support both personal and professional well‑being. In addition to comprehensive medical, dental, and vision coverage, employees enjoy robust retirement plans and substantial paid time off, including holidays, vacation and sick time. Employees also receive a 75% tuition discount, available to employees as well as eligible spouses and children.
